Business Associations: A Systems Approach (Aspen Casebook) provides the student a detailed overview of business associations concepts, including entity types and terminologies, fiduciary duties, investment transferability, apparent authority, estoppel, liability on the contract, binding the entity, among others. This textbook is direct and concise with systematic content designed to engage today’s student through visually engaging content. There is a wide variety of assignment types that help students master business associations concepts & build real-world working capability. Business Associations: A Systems Approach (Aspen Casebook) goes into coprincipals and dual agency, independent contractor structures, the internal affairs doctrine, charter competition, reincorporation, acquisitions, and veil-piercing extensions. A chapter is broken down into dividends and distributions.
